Debra Renee McGee was born October 05, 1975 in Monroe, Louisiana to the late Hosea McGee Sr. and Freddie Mae Kirby-McGee. She received her final wings on June 16, 2021 passing peacefully in her sleep.
Debra attended Lincoln Elementary School, Carroll Jr. High and graduated in 1994 from Carroll High School. At Carroll High she was member of the Mighty Bulldog Band and later worked with the Band Alumni.
Debra a Captain, her title Juvenile Justice Specialist 5 Shift Commander worked at Swanson Correctional Center for over 20 years. During this time she always held two jobs, was a dedicated and faithful worker never without a smile. She loved the kids whom she was charged with caring for. Debra enjoyed crossword puzzles, shopping, reading and being with her OES sisters.
Debra was preceded in death by her parents Hosea Sr. and Freddie Mae Kirby-McGee; Brother Michael Dewayne McGee and Sister Shelia Renee McGee.
Cherishing her memories are: (3) children: Crystal Lashae McGee and Porchea Lachea Goins of Monroe, La: Orlandar Christopher McGee (Marisol) of Dallas, Tx. (2) brother Charles Edward Kirby-Rutley California and Hosea McGee Jr. Slidell, La. (4) sisters Julia Marie Kirby, Stephanie Kirby Hunt, Janice Marie McGee, and Natasha Denise McGee all of Monroe, La. (3) Grandchildren, and a host of aunts uncles, nieces, nephews, cousins and friends. Debra had a special group of OES sisters and Mason brothers.
